The Bachelor of Science in Computer Systems Technology from Duquesne University is an online Computer Information Systems degree.  This flexible program allows you to earn a degree in one of the fastest growing fields while still meeting your current personal and professional obligations.  Featuring a combination of computer systems and information technology courses, the curriculum will teach you to think analytically, assess and diagnose organizational problems, and then find the best solutions.  Courses provide an understanding of the technical knowledge, skills, and methodologies that prove beneficial when working with computers, communication, and software.  You will begin by completing four required courses that provide a solid foundation in the field before choosing additional courses that best meet your interests and career goals.  Required courses are:

  • Introduction to Computer Systems Technology
  • Introduction to Information Systems and Design
  • Introduction to Programming
  • Leadership Trends in IT

School Accreditation & Licensing

Duquesne University is accredited by:

Middle States Commission on Higher Education (MSCHE)

The Middle States Commission on Higher Education (MSCHE) is an institutional accrediting agency recognized by the U.S. Secretary of Education and the Council for Higher Education Accreditation.
